The Story
Lemon Lime & Bitters (LLB) is an Australian original, a uniquely Australian bar and cafe drink that has been served since the mid-20th century. It combines lemonade (sparkling lemon drink) with fresh lime juice and a dash of Angostura bitters, an aromatic herbal concentrate from Trinidad, originally developed as a stomach remedy by German Dr Johann Gottlieb Benjamin Siegert in 1824.
The drink became a staple of Australian pub and cafe culture as a non-alcoholic alternative that still delivers complexity and flavour. The Angostura bitters add a unique aromatic depth from over 40 botanicals, gentian root, citrus peel, cinnamon, and other spices, giving the simple citrus drink a sophisticated edge. It is particularly popular as a sophisticated non-alcoholic option for designated drivers and those avoiding alcohol.

Did You Know?
Angostura bitters contain over 40 different plant-based ingredients, the exact recipe of which has been kept secret for 200 years by the House of Angostura in Trinidad. The label is famously larger than the bottle, a design mistake in an 1880s competition that became a permanent branding feature.
